Manufacturing Technical Roadmap & Innovation Milestones

Ensuring dimensional accuracy and easy assembly requires constant upgrades in raw wood preparation, structural engineering, and finishing systems. Our operations follow a standardized technical pathway designed to ensure consistency and minimize waste.

Phase 1: Advanced Structural Simulation
Digital Vector & Fit Compensation
Utilizing CAD modeling software to design interlocking wooden components. Every joint is adjusted for laser kerf variations, ensuring parts fit securely without glue.
Phase 2: Hybrid UV Printing & Engraving
Deep Color Layering & Surface Texture
Implementing multi-layer UV printing to render high-fidelity graphics directly onto wood surfaces. This replaces paper stickers, preventing peeling or fading.
Phase 3: Integration of Lighting & Mechanics
Active Components & Smart Assemblies
Developing hybrid model kits combining wooden components with battery boxes, micro LEDs, and sensor arrays. We maintain compliance with international electrical toy standards.

Industrial Quality Control Standards

Our production workflows use specific methods to manage humidity and dimensional stability, ensuring wood parts perform reliably in different climates.

Process Stage Quality Variable Measured Target Benchmark
Wood Kiln Drying Moisture Retention 8% to 12% max
Laser Calibration Kerf Cutting Error < 0.05 mm
UV Ink Curing Adhesion Grade ISO Class 0 (No peel)
LED Electronic Test Voltage Continuity 1.5V - 3V Stable

Global Regulatory Compliance & Materials Sourcing

Our manufacturing and testing protocols are structured to meet the importing requirements of major international markets. We systematically verify raw materials, physical designs, and finished kits.

FSC Forestry Custody

We source raw basswood, poplar, and MDF from managed forests. Our supply chain provides documented tracing to support sustainable retail initiatives.

EN71 & CE Certifications

All kits undergo standard toy safety testing (EN71 Parts 1, 2, 3) to verify structural integrity, mechanical safety (no sharp edges), and non-toxic paint formulations.

REACH & RoHS Integration

Our miniature models containing lighting features use lead-free, cadmium-free circuitry and non-hazardous materials in compliance with global standards.

What raw wood materials are available, and how are moisture levels managed?
+
We primarily manufacture using high-density basswood, poplar, and medium-density fiberboard (MDF) selected for flat surface profiles and low splitting rates. We kiln-dry raw wood stock to a target moisture content of 8-12% before processing, which prevents warping and dimensional changes during transit across different climates.

How do you protect components from breaking during shipping?
+
We structure our laser cutting layouts with micro-retention tabs that hold individual components securely within the main sheets during shipping. We pack kits in heavy-duty cardboard boxes, using shrink-wrap and corner buffers to protect them from impact and moisture during long-distance sea and air transit.
